§ 31-71f — Employer to furnish employee certain information.

(a)Each employer shall:
(1)Advise his employees in writing, at the time of hiring, of the rate of remuneration, hours of employment and wage payment schedules, and (2) make available to his employees, either in writing or through a posted notice maintained in a place accessible to his employees, any employment practices and policies or change therein with regard to wages, vacation pay, sick leave, health and welfare benefits and comparable matters.
(b)Each employer employing a domestic worker, as defined in section 31-71 l , shall advise the domestic worker, in writing, at the time of hiring, of:
(1)The rate of remuneration, hours of employment and wage payment schedules;
(2)the job duties and responsibilities;

Legislative History
(1967, P.A. 714, S. 6; June Sp. Sess. P.A. 21-2, S. 4.) History: June Sp. Sess. P.A. 21-2 designated existing provisions as Subsec. (a), and added Subsec. (b) requiring employers to advise domestic workers of certain information at time of hiring. Cited. 212 C. 294.
